I have a 65 gallon drilled tank, needs new overflow box and center bracing. It would probably be a good idea to redo some of the silicone. I had the tank in service as a terrarium since 2014, but it was full of water this past winter with no leaks. The tank was in service as a reef before that for around 10 years.

FREE for local pickup in south central Vermont (Brandon, VT).
